Impact of job data on Bitcoin price
The news that Bitcoin volatility spiked sharply on the back of surprisingly strong US job data has drawn close attention from the crypto market participants. These data indicate the resilience of the US economy, which in turn affects the prospects of the Federal Reserve's monetary policy.
Traders still believe in Bitcoin reaching $50,000, despite the recent volatility. This suggests that they maintain confidence in the further recovery of the crypto market after the recent correction.
Expectations on the Fed rate decision
Particular attention is now focused on the upcoming Fed interest rate decision. The probability that the Federal Reserve will keep the rate unchanged is approaching 95%. This could be a positive signal for the cryptocurrency market, as investors may perceive this as a sign of economic stability.
At the same time, the Fed's continued tight monetary policy in the long term could put pressure on cryptocurrency prices. Therefore, market participants will closely monitor the regulator's comments and forecasts for further actions.
